    In this riveting episode of "The Rise of Basic Men Podcast," hosts Joey and David welcome special guest & friend Danielle Sigman, an accomplished ultra runner who has conquered the 200-mile Bigfoot race. Danielle shares her journey from a non-athletic show choir member to a relentless ultra marathoner. Her story is one of transformation, perseverance, and overcoming immense physical and mental challenges.

    Highlights of this Episode:

    1. From Show Choir to Ultra Running: Danielle recounts her transition from an unathletic show choir member to discovering CrossFit, weightlifting, and ultimately, ultra running.
    2. The 200-Mile Bigfoot Race: She dives into the grueling Bigfoot 200 race, discussing the terrain, hallucinations, and the camaraderie that kept her going.
    3. Physical and Mental Struggles: Danielle opens up about the intense physical pain and sleep deprivation she faced during the race, including hallucinating coolers in trees and entire aid stations.
    4. The Importance of Community: The role of crew members, fellow runners, and the unique support system in ultra running.
    5. Small Changes Leading to Big Results: The incremental lifestyle changes Danielle made that contributed to her success in ultra running.

    In this special Veterans Day episode of "The Rise Of Basic Men," we are honored to welcome a truly remarkable guest, Allan, whose military career spans decades and continents. Allan's story is not just a tale of personal achievement but a vivid chronicle of American military history through the eyes of a dedicated soldier.

    Allan begins by sharing his compelling journey of joining the Marines, a decision that set the stage for a life dedicated to service. He takes us through his time stationed in Okinawa and Camp Lejeune, delving into the rigorous process and profound experiences that led to him becoming a sniper. His narrative is not just about the discipline and skills of a military life but also about the deep sense of purpose and camaraderie that comes with it.

    But Allan's service didn't end there. He recounts his decision to rejoin the military, this time with the Iowa National Guard, and his subsequent deployment to Desert Shield and Desert Storm. These experiences, fraught with challenges and triumphs, paved the way for his eventual rise to the rank of Command Sergeant Major, a position that speaks volumes about his leadership, dedication, and skill.

    In a touching tribute to his family's military legacy, Allan showcases precious artifacts: dog tags from his great-grandfather and father, a Purple Heart awarded to his great-grandfather in World War II, and Life magazines featuring stories related to his military family history and his hometown of Red Oak, Iowa. These items are not just family heirlooms; they are tangible connections to the past, symbolizing the sacrifices and bravery of those who served before him.

    As the episode draws to a close, Allan addresses a crucial aspect of veteran life – the importance of support and resources for those who have served. He highlights the role of the VA in providing assistance to veterans and shares the critical 988 number, the suicide hotline, underscoring the need for mental health support for veterans and others who are struggling.
